Summary: Are you aware that certain documents and photos that are part of your family history research may be restricted by copyright? Don’t panic – you can still use them in your genealogy! But understand how to determine if an item is copyrighted and how it can and can’t be used.
Description: Learn the basics of US copyright law and how you can still use copyrighted items such as document, articles and photographs as part of your genealogy research.
